Right Bank of Ergun River: The author is Chi Zijian. From the perspective of the last female chief of the Ewenki tribe, this novel showed the epic past of the Ewenki tribe, which was famous for its reindeer. 4. Recently, the plot has changed, and there is a trend of turning to the godly doctor's clinic 4."Gao Yuan of Traditional Chinese Medicine":"Gao Yuan of Traditional Chinese Medicine" was a novel full of Chinese medicine. The plot was very attractive and appropriate to the national conditions at that time. The main character Gao Yuan's use of Chinese medicine skills was very exciting. At the same time, the book described the hygiene, environment, medical treatment, and other situations at that time, as well as the description of the various supporting roles. This book was rated as a divine work of Chinese medicine. Every supporting character had their own standpoint, but under the call of the main character, they all became warriors, showing the benevolence of the doctor and the invincible spirit of the doctor. I give this book a. The author of this book had a wealth of experience in Chinese medicine. The protagonist was reborn into the red era of the past and used his years of accumulated medical experience to treat rural patients who could not afford to see a doctor. The main character's treatment had a realistic reference, and the prescription had medical records to check. Therefore, when others were shocked by the main character's efficacy, they would feel very good. Although there are turbulent times later, I think the plot is still better than the other book, Xu Yuan of Traditional Chinese Medicine, but some readers might feel too tired. Overall, Gao Yuan of Traditional Chinese Medicine was a highly recommended novel. 5."Being a Doctor, There's No Need to Be Too Normal":"Being a Doctor, There's No Need to Be Too Normal" was a refreshing story about the best medical student.
